Purpose & Key Accountabilities
The Technician will focus on the daily operations of crane inspections, repairs, installation and preventive maintenance to ensure all equipment is in regulatory safety compliance.
Responsibilities will include the following:
- Perform crane inspections, repairs, installations and respond to breakdowns
- Adjust equipment and repair or replace defective parts.
- Inspect hoists, cranes, systems, chain falls and pullers
- Troubleshoot and inspect equipment to determine extent of repairs required
- Test each crane repair for complete functionality.
- Troubleshoot industrial control systems and devices, interpret electrical schematics and code specification.
- Maintains and track assigned company tools.
- Maintain the assigned company truck and submit timely truck inspection reports and drivers logs as required.
- Complete Incident Reports and FLRAs as required.
Qualifications Education & Experience
- Red Seal Electrician with strong industrial electrical experience
- Strong electrical trouble-shooting skills
- Strong hydraulic and mechanical skills
- A valid drivers license and clean driving abstract
- This position requires working at heights, standing, walking, sitting, lifting, carrying, pushing/pulling, balancing, kneeling and crawling
- Overhead Crane Experience Min Of 10,000 Hours Experience
- VFD Trouble Shooting Experience A Plus
- Trouble Shooting Of Control Circuits Experience
- Overhead Crane Training.
- Rigging, Manlift, Harness Training Experience.
- Mechanically Inclined
- Experience with Stahl, Kone, P&H, Demag, Kito, Yale, CM Hoists.
